Hostile Takeover At L.A. County Republican Party Declared Illegal – Rightful Chairman Stands Up

-Grassroots Liberty Advocate, Robert Vaughn Now has Control of the Largest County Republican Party in the Nation-
 

FOR IMMEDIATE RELEASE

PR Log (Press Release)Jun 16, 2009 – -Grassroots Liberty Advocate, Robert Vaughn now has control of the largest county Republican Party in the nation-

In an unanticipated sequence of events pro-Constitutionalist and navy veteran Robert Vaughn, has moved into the position of Chairman with the Los Angeles County Republican Party (RPLAC)  The previous Chairman, businessman Glen Forsch and 1st Vice Chairman Lydia Gutierrez resigned last month at the May 14, 2009 regular meeting. This sequence of events has made Mr. Vaughn, who was the duly elected 2nd Vice Chairman, the new head of the County Party.

Robert Vaughn's personal stance is for “Principles before Personalities and the Rule of Law with Inclusion.”

What caused the sudden shakeup?  

Last December, during the normally held county reorganization meeting, a new Chairman (Forsch) had been elected by a quorum of Republican Central Committee Members. It was hoped that Forsch would overhaul the party that had seen voter registrations hemorrhage, donations dry up, and Republican wins decline to new lows.

Last month, at the regular county meeting, an illegal parliamentary motion to “Vacate the Chair,” and immediately replace the elected with a temporary Chair from outside the county.  This was done for the sole purpose to hold a special election with only a single person running.  This created a crisis and forced an arbitrary vote.  

The person who commandeered the temporary chairmanship was Ventura County Republican Party Chairman Mike Osborn.  Osborn is a citizen of Ventura County!  He also allowed himself to be recognized in front of the entire committee as a Certified Professional Parliamentarian, which he has never been, to get the trust of the members to oust Mr. Forsch.

After the temp “Chair” was elected by the committee members, Glen Forsch and Lydia Gutierrez resigned and left the building. The rest of the board was systematically voted out of office.

What's was left of rightful executive board, along with their supporters, looked to counsel, did the necessary follow up research, and consulted the professional opinion of highly respected and government certified parliamentarians (such as Nancy Sylvester M.A. PRP CPP-T ) and discovered that the entirety of what happened that night was not only completely illegal, but a complete violation of the County Republican bylaws and a violation of Robert's Rules of Order and it principles .  An absolute affront to every single Republican voter in Los Angeles County.  

The purpose of the new Republic Leadership headed by Chairman Vaughn has now become to reposition the Republican image with a fresh look and principled leadership and candidates to promote a viable opposition to the dominant tide of over taxation, rampant spending, and corruption.  

Chairman Vaughn, with the help of his new board, when elected, promises to work hard to create an environment that will encourage principled candidates, committed donors, and enthused individuals to volunteer their time to make Los Angeles County what it should be; a modern bastion of liberty and the most economically viable 800 square miles on Earth .

The new leadership of the Republican Party of Los Angeles County, in an order to generate emergency funds to keep the party afloat has started a PAC named “Restore the Los Angeles Republic” which can be found at (http://RestoreLA.com.)   They will be modernizing their fundraising techniques by asking for funds directly from the populous instead of from a  few special interests that demand quid pro quo and special privileges.   There goals are to sustain the rule of law and promote honest leadership.
